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Local Variables |  All
Print Page as PDF
Routine: IBCU41

Package: Integrated Billing

Routine: IBCU41


Information

IBCU41 ;ALB/ARH - THIRD PARTY BILLING UTILITIES (OP VISIT DATES) ; 6-JUN-93

Source Information

Source file <IBCU41.m>

Call Graph

Call Graph Total: 2

Package Total Call Graph
Integrated Billing 2 $$APPT^IBCU3  $$DAT1^IBOUTL  

Caller Graph

Caller Graph Total: 7

Package Total Caller Graph
Integrated Billing 7 IBCD1  IBCOPV1  IBCU7  IBXSC51  IBXSC71  OP VISITS DATE(S)  PROCEDURES  

Entry Points

Name Comments DBIA/ICR reference
DUPCHKE
OPV(DATE,IFN) ;input transform for outpatient visit dates (399,43,.01)
OPV2E
OPV2(DATE,IFN,DISP,UN) ;edit checks for adding visit dates, if any if these fail then the given date should not be added to the bill
DUPCHK(DATE,IFN,DISP,DFN,RTG) ;Check for duplicate billing of opt visit - checks for given visit date on other
OPV1(IFN,DISP,CNT) ;edit checks for adding visit dates, if any of these fail then no visit date should be added to the bill
OPV1E

External References

Name Field # of Occurrence
$$APPT^IBCU3 OPV+8
$$DAT1^IBOUTL DUPCHK+17

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!,?10,$P(Y,U,2)
  • Line Location: OPV1E+0
Function Call: WRITE
  • Prompt: !,?10,$P(Y,U,2)
  • Line Location: OPV2E+0
Function Call: WRITE
  • Prompt: !,?10,$P(Y,U,2)
  • Line Location: DUPCHKE+0

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^DGCR(399 - [#399] OPV+8, OPV1+9, OPV1+12, OPV1+13, OPV1+14, OPV1+16, OPV2+11, DUPCHK+11, DUPCHK+13, DUPCHK+14
, DUPCHK+15
^DGCR(399.3 - [#399.3] DUPCHK+17
^DIC(36 - [#36] OPV1+16

Label References

Name Line Occurrences
$$DUPCHK OPV+9
$$OPV1 OPV+7
$$OPV2 OPV+6
DUPCHKE DUPCHK+12, DUPCHK+13
OPV1E OPV1+10, OPV1+11, OPV1+12, OPV1+13, OPV1+14, OPV1+16
OPV2E OPV2+12, OPV2+13

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
CNT OPV1~, OPV1+9*, OPV1+12, OPV1+13
DATE OPV~, OPV+6, OPV+8, OPV+9, OPV2~, OPV2+11*, OPV2+12, OPV2+13, DUPCHK~, DUPCHK+11*
, DUPCHK+13, DUPCHK+14, DUPCHK+17
DFN DUPCHK~, DUPCHK+12*, DUPCHK+13, DUPCHK+14
DISP OPV1~, OPV1E, OPV2~, OPV2E, DUPCHK~, DUPCHKE
IFN OPV~, OPV+6, OPV+7, OPV+8, OPV+9, OPV1~, OPV1+9, OPV1+12, OPV1+13, OPV1+14
, OPV1+16, OPV2~, OPV2+11, DUPCHK~, DUPCHK+11*, DUPCHK+14
IFN2 DUPCHK+11~, DUPCHK+14*, DUPCHK+15, DUPCHK+17
RTG DUPCHK~, DUPCHK+12*, DUPCHK+16
U OPV+8, OPV1+10, OPV1+11, OPV1+13, OPV1+14, OPV1+16, OPV1E, OPV2+13, OPV2E, DUPCHK+12
, DUPCHK+15, DUPCHK+16, DUPCHK+17, DUPCHKE
UN OPV1+9*, OPV1+10, OPV1+11, OPV2~, OPV2+11*, OPV2+12, OPV2+13
X OPV+5~*, OPV+6*, OPV+7*, OPV+10, OPV1+9~, OPV2+11~, DUPCHK+11~*, DUPCHK+12, DUPCHK+15*, DUPCHK+16
, DUPCHK+17
Y OPV+5~, OPV+8*, OPV+9*, OPV1+9~*, OPV1+10*, OPV1+11*, OPV1+13*, OPV1+14*, OPV1+16*, OPV1E
, OPV1E+1, OPV2+11~*, OPV2+12*, OPV2+13*, OPV2E, OPV2E+1, DUPCHK+11~*, DUPCHK+14, DUPCHK+17*, DUPCHKE
, DUPCHKE+1
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Local Variables |  All